一般來說,用pandas處理小于100兆的數據,性能不是問題。當用pandas來處理100兆至幾個G的數據時,將會比較耗時,同時會導致程序因內存不足而運行失敗。當然,像Spark這類的工具能夠勝任處理100G至幾個T的大數據集,但要想充分發揮這些工具的優勢,通常需要比較貴的硬件設備。而且,這些工具不像pandas那樣具有豐富的進行高質量數據清洗、探索和分析的特性。對于中等規模的數據,我們的愿望是盡量讓pandas繼續發揮其優勢,而不是換用其他工具。本文我們
系統 2019-09-27 17:49:29 1814
分支結構的應用場景迄今為止,我們寫的Python代碼都是一條一條語句順序執行,這種結構的代碼我們稱之為順序結構。然而僅有順序結構并不能解決所有的問題,比如我們設計一個游戲,游戲第一關的通關條件是玩家獲得1000分,那么在完成本局游戲后我們要根據玩家得到分數來決定究竟是進入第二關還是告訴玩家“GameOver”,這里就會產生兩個分支,而且這兩個分支只有一個會被執行,這就是程序中分支結構。類似的場景還有很多,給大家一分鐘的時間,你應該可以想到至少5個以上這樣的
系統 2019-09-27 17:49:23 1814
計算:Ax-bA:2*2x:2*1b:2*1so,Ax-b:2*1if__name__=="__main__":A=np.array([[4.0,1.0],[1.0,3.0]])b=np.array([[1.0],[2.0]])x_0=np.array([[2.0],[1.0]])r_k=A*x_0-bprint(r_k)錯誤!!!修改:if__name__=="__main__":A=mat([[4.0,1.0],[1.0,3.0]])b=mat([[1
系統 2019-09-27 17:48:03 1814
需要建立2個文件,一個作為客戶端,一個作為服務端文件一作為客戶端client,文件二作為服務端server文件一#client客戶端#TCP必須建立連接importsocket#導入模塊#SOCK_STREAM---TCP協議方式#AF_INET----我的是ipv4地址#1,創建socket對象:指定傳輸協議s=socket.socket(socket.AF_INET,socket.SOCK_STREAM)#2,建立連接發送連接請求ip地址和端口號s.c
系統 2019-09-27 17:47:20 1814
python操作redis用法詳解轉載地址1、redis連接redis提供兩個類Redis和StrictRedis用于實現Redis的命令,StrictRedis用于實現大部分官方的命令,并使用官方的語法和命令,Redis是StrictRedis的子類,用于向后兼容舊版本的redis-py。redis連接實例是線程安全的,可以直接將redis連接實例設置為一個全局變量,直接使用。如果需要另一個Redis實例(orRedis數據庫)時,就需要重新創建redi
系統 2019-09-27 17:46:35 1814
了解http協議http請求頭GET/HTTP/1.1Host:www.baidu.comConnection:keep-alivePragma:no-cacheCache-Control:no-cacheUpgrade-Insecure-Requests:1User-Agent:Mozilla/5.0(WindowsNT10.0;Win64;x64)AppleWebKit/537.36(KHTML,likeGecko)Chrome/76.0.3809.1
系統 2019-09-27 17:45:46 1814
APScheduler(advancededpythonscheduler)是一款Python開發的定時任務工具。文檔地址apscheduler.readthedocs.io/en/latest/u…特點:不依賴于Linux系統的crontab系統定時,獨立運行可以動態添加新的定時任務,如下單后30分鐘內必須支付,否則取消訂單,就可以借助此工具(每下一單就要添加此訂單的定時任務)對添加的定時任務可以做持久保存1安裝pipinstallapscheduler
系統 2019-09-27 17:45:25 1814
js驗證表單大全1.長度限制<
系統 2019-08-29 23:33:05 1814
原文鏈接:http://blog.csdn.net/historyasamirror/article/details/4270633作為程序員從應用層面來考慮的四個概念同步阻塞IO:在這個模型中,應用程序(application)為了執行這個read操作,會調用相應的一個systemcall,將系統控制權交給kernel,然后就進行等待(這其實就是被阻塞了)。kernel開始執行這個systemcall,執行完畢后會向應用程序返回響應,應用程序得到響應后,
系統 2019-08-29 23:17:51 1814
七、AJAX開發到這里,已經可以清楚的知道AJAX是什么,AJAX能做什么,AJAX什么地方不好。如果你覺得AJAX真的能給你的開發工作帶來改進的話,那么繼續看看怎么使用AJAX吧。7.1、AJAX應用到的技術AJAX涉及到的7項技術中,個人認為Javascript、XMLHttpRequest、DOM、XML比較有用。A、XMLHttpRequest對象XMLHttpRequest是XMLHTTP組件的對象,通過這個對象,AJAX可以像桌面應用程序一樣只
系統 2019-08-29 22:33:22 1814